2'-amino-2,5'-dioxospiro[1H-indole-3,4'-pyrano[3,2-c]chromene]-3'-carbonitrile
Also Known As: BAS 01108148, J2.495.518D, J2.838.882I, AB00075108-01, 2'-amino-2,5'-dioxo-1,2-dihydro-5'H-spiro[indole-3,4'-pyrano[3,2-c]chromene]-3'-carbonitrile
| Molecular Formula | C20H11N3O4 |
|---|---|
| Molecular Weight | 357.07 g/mol |
| LogP | 2.11748 |
| Topological Polar Surface Area | 118.35 Ų |
| Hydrogen Bond Donors | 2 |
| Hydrogen Bond Acceptors | 6 |
| Rotatable Bonds | 0 |
| Exact Mass | 357.07495 |
| Heavy Atoms | 27 |
| Complexity | 1298.56 |
Chemical Identifiers
| CAS Number | 126115-65-9 |
|---|---|
| SMILES | C1=CC=C2C(=C1)C3=C(C(=O)O2)C4(C5=CC=CC=C5NC4=O)C(=C(O3)N)C#N |
